Understanding Foggy Glass Replacement: Causes, Solutions, and FAQs

Foggy glass is a common problem that many house owners and organizations encounter, frequently leading to disappointment and decreased aesthetics. The issue typically occurs when moisture ends up being trapped between the panes of double or triple-glazed windows. 1. Comprehending the Causes of Foggy Glass

Foggy or hazy glass is typically a sign that your windows have actually lost their insulating residential or commercial properties. Comprehending the factors behind this phenomenon will assist in handling and preventing future incidents.

CauseDescription
Seal FailureThe primary reason for foggy glass is a failed seal in between the glass panes. This allows moisture to enter the space.
Temperature ChangesRapid fluctuations in temperature can trigger the products to expand and agreement, leading to seal failure.
AgingOver time, the materials used in window construction can deteriorate, resulting in seal failure.
Poor InstallationIncorrect installation may compromise the glass's integrity and result in misting problems.
High HumidityResiding in areas with high humidity can increase the likelihood of condensation forming inside windows.

4. The Replacement Process

When picking to change foggy glass, it's vital to follow a systematic technique to make sure a successful setup.

4.1 Steps in the Glass Replacement Process

  1. Assessment: A professional need to examine the level of the fogging and figure out the best option.
  2. Measurement: Accurate measurements of the existing window frames will be taken for replacement.
  3. Choice of Glass: Choose in between single, double, or triple-glazed choices based on your requirements and budget plan.
  4. Installation: The old glass is carefully gotten rid of, and the new glass is suited the frame, guaranteeing a tight seal.
  5. Last Inspection: A thorough assessment will ensure that the replacement glass is correctly sealed and operating efficiently.

4.2 Cost Considerations

The cost of foggy glass replacement can vary extensively based on numerous factors:

FactorApproximated Cost Range
Type of Glass₤ 200 - ₤ 600 per window
Installation Fees₤ 100 - ₤ 300 per window
Overall Cost₤ 300 - ₤ 900 per window

Note that rates may vary based upon area, the complexity of the setup, and the contractor selected.

5. FAQs

5.1 Can I fix foggy glass myself?

Momentary DIY solutions are readily available however normally don't offer a lasting fix. Professional replacement is advised.

5.2 How long does foggy glass last before needing replacement?

The fogging can continue till the seal fails completely, which might cause more extensive damage needing replacement.

5.3 How can I avoid foggy glass?

Routine maintenance, picking high-quality windows, and appropriate installation can help avoid Seal failure.

5.4 Is it cheaper to replace the glass or the whole window?

Changing simply the glass is usually cheaper, but replacing the whole window can use better insulation and looks.

5.5 How can I recognize a failed seal?

Visible condensation, fog, or moisture in between the panes normally shows a failed seal.
